The Blackmagic Design Pocket Cinema Camera 6K Pro stands out with its impressive Super 35 sensor and a high resolution of 6144 x 3456 pixels, which means it captures very detailed and sharp video, ideal for filmmakers and serious content creators. It offers excellent dynamic range and a dual gain ISO up to 25,600, helping to keep footage clear even in low light. The camera includes built-in ND filters and supports multiple recording options, from SD cards to fast CFast cards and even external SSDs via USB-C, giving flexibility for storage needs. Audio quality is good with a built-in stereo mic and options for external microphones through mini XLR or 3.5mm inputs, which is important for professional sound. Battery life is addressed by including two extra NP-F570 batteries and a dual charger, which is helpful since cinema cameras tend to consume power quickly. The camera has a bright, adjustable 5” screen that makes it easier to frame shots without extra gear. Connectivity options include USB and Bluetooth, useful for transferring files or remote control.

On the downside, it lacks optical zoom and built-in image stabilization, which means you’ll need to rely on lenses or external stabilizers for smooth footage and variable framing. Also, while the camera is lightweight, its focus is clearly on professional video quality rather than casual use or simple point-and-shoot convenience. This camera suits filmmakers, videographers, and content creators aiming for high-end image quality and flexibility in recording and editing, rather than casual users or those needing compact, all-in-one camcorders.

The Panasonic VX3 is a lightweight 4K camcorder that offers impressive video quality for everyday recording, especially family moments and casual use. It features a bright F1.8 lens combined with a 1/2.5-inch BSI MOS sensor, which helps capture clear and vibrant images even in low light. The 24x optical zoom (equivalent to 25mm wide-angle to 600mm telephoto) allows significant zoom without losing detail. One of its standout features is the 5-axis HYBRID O.I.S+ image stabilization, which keeps videos steady and blur-free even during movement.

For convenience, the camcorder includes a 3-inch touchscreen and ergonomic grip for comfortable handling over longer shoots. It supports Wi-Fi connectivity for easy sharing and remote control, using widely available SD cards for storage. The rechargeable lithium-ion battery offers decent life for typical use, and audio quality is standard for this category, recording in common formats like MP4 and AVCHD. While it advertises 4K recording, the maximum listed video capture resolution is 1080p, which may confuse some users expecting full 4K output. Additionally, the camcorder is limited to 4K at lower frame rates (25p/24p), which may be less ideal for action shots.

The device also offers in-camera editing features, a helpful addition for beginners wanting to edit videos directly on the camcorder. The Panasonic VX3 is well-suited for users seeking a compact, easy-to-use camcorder that delivers solid image quality with good zoom and stabilization. It is ideal for family use, travel, and simple video projects, but might not meet the needs of advanced users requiring higher frame rates or professional-grade audio.

The Canon XA60 Professional UHD 4K Camcorder is designed for those seeking high-quality video capture, making it a strong choice for professionals and enthusiasts alike. With its impressive 4K resolution and 20x optical zoom, this camcorder excels in producing stunning images with vibrant colors and clarity, thanks to its 1/2.3" CMOS sensor and DIGIC DV6 processor. The ability to record in multiple formats enhances shooting flexibility, and the inclusion of dual SD card slots for relay and simultaneous recording is a practical feature that ensures you won't miss important moments.

A standout aspect is its image stabilization technology, which effectively reduces shaky footage, making it easier to capture smooth videos even in challenging conditions. The 3.5" touchscreen LCD is intuitive and user-friendly, allowing for easy navigation of settings and focus adjustments.

On the connectivity front, the XA60 offers mini-HDMI output for easy sharing on larger screens, as well as USB Type-C for HD live streaming. This is particularly beneficial for content creators who want to connect to external devices seamlessly. The professional audio control with XLR terminals and 4-channel linear PCM allows for high-quality sound, appealing to those who require stellar audio fidelity.

However, there are some drawbacks to consider. While the camcorder is packed with features, it may be a bit heavy for casual users looking for a lightweight option, weighing 1.63 pounds. Additionally, it is positioned at a higher price point, which may not suit all budgets. Lastly, while the battery life is decent, heavy usage, especially when streaming, may require spare batteries for extended shoots.

The Canon XA60 is an excellent camcorder for those who prioritize high-quality video and audio, and who appreciate versatile recording options. It's best suited for professional videographers, content creators, and serious hobbyists who are willing to invest in a top-notch device.

Buying Guide for the Best Video Camcorders

Choosing the right video camcorder can be a daunting task, but with a little guidance, you can find the perfect one to suit your needs. The key is to understand the various specifications and how they impact the performance and usability of the camcorder. By focusing on what you need the camcorder for, you can make an informed decision that will ensure you get the best value and functionality for your specific use case.
ResolutionResolution refers to the number of pixels that make up the video image. Higher resolution means more detail and clarity. Common resolutions include 1080p (Full HD), 4K (Ultra HD), and 8K. If you plan to do professional work or want the highest quality for future-proofing, 4K or higher is ideal. For casual use or sharing on social media, 1080p is usually sufficient. Consider what you will be using the footage for and choose a resolution that matches your needs.
Sensor SizeThe sensor size determines how much light the camcorder can capture, which affects image quality, especially in low light conditions. Larger sensors generally produce better image quality. Common sensor sizes include 1/2.3-inch, 1-inch, and Micro Four Thirds. If you need high-quality video in various lighting conditions, opt for a camcorder with a larger sensor. For everyday use, a smaller sensor may be adequate and more affordable.
Optical ZoomOptical zoom allows you to get closer to your subject without losing image quality, unlike digital zoom which can degrade the image. Camcorders typically offer a range of optical zoom capabilities, from 10x to 50x or more. If you plan to shoot distant subjects, such as wildlife or sports, a higher optical zoom is beneficial. For general use, a moderate zoom range should suffice.
Image StabilizationImage stabilization helps reduce camera shake, resulting in smoother video. This is especially important for handheld shooting. There are two main types: optical and electronic. Optical stabilization is generally more effective but can be more expensive. If you plan to shoot a lot of handheld footage, prioritize a camcorder with good image stabilization. For tripod or stationary shooting, this feature is less critical.
Audio QualityGood audio quality is crucial for creating professional-looking videos. Look for camcorders with built-in microphones that offer good sound quality, and consider models with external microphone inputs for even better audio. If you plan to record interviews, events, or any situation where clear audio is important, prioritize camcorders with high-quality audio features. For casual use, built-in microphones may be sufficient.
Battery LifeBattery life determines how long you can record without needing to recharge. Longer battery life is essential for extended shooting sessions, such as events or travel. Check the estimated recording time provided by the manufacturer and consider purchasing additional batteries if needed. If you plan to shoot for long periods, choose a camcorder with a longer battery life. For shorter sessions, standard battery life should be adequate.
Storage OptionsCamcorders store video on various media, such as SD cards, internal memory, or external hard drives. The amount of storage you need depends on the resolution and length of your videos. Higher resolution videos take up more space. Ensure the camcorder supports expandable storage options if you plan to record a lot of high-resolution footage. For occasional use, built-in storage or a single SD card may be enough.
ConnectivityConnectivity options, such as Wi-Fi, HDMI, and USB, allow you to transfer videos to other devices, stream live, or connect to external monitors. If you need to share videos quickly or use the camcorder in a professional setup, look for models with robust connectivity options. For basic use, standard USB and HDMI ports should be sufficient.
